DR65-0109 is Single Driver manufactured by Tyco Electronics.
Features n n n n n n SO-8 High Speed CMOS Technology plementary Outputs Positive Voltage Control Low Power Dissipation Plastic SOIC Package for SMT Applications Tape and Reel Packaging Available Description M/A-'s DR65-0109 is a Single channel driver used to translate TTL control inputs into plementary gate voltages for Ga As FET microwave switches and attenuators. High speed analog CMOS technology is utilized to achieve low power dissipation at moderate to high speeds, enpassing most microwave switching applications. Package outline conforms to JEDEC standard MS-012AA .. Standard CMOS TTL interface, latch-up will occur if logic signal is applied prior to power supply.
